Boox has announced the launch of its new Go 10.3 (Gen II) series, comprising two new tablets with 10.3-inch e-ink screens. The Go 10.3 (Gen II) model, in line with its predecessor, features an e-ink screen that prevents eye strain after prolonged use. Meanwhile, the new Go 10.3 (Gen II) Lumi incorporates, for the first time, adjustable dual-tone front lighting, allowing users to switch between cool light for daytime and a warm amber glow for night-time. Both models feature a high-definition (300 ppi) monochrome e-ink display optimised for perfect outdoor reading. They also include the new InkSense Plus stylus, which supports 4,096 levels of pressure sensitivity and tilt recognition for a natural writing experience, similar to jotting down notes in a notebook or on a sheet of paper.
The Go 10.3 (Gen II) series runs on Android 15 and offers full access to apps from the Google Play Store. They have an 8-core processor and 64 GB of storage and are compatible with 26 file formats. The Boox Go 10.3 (Gen II) Lumi has an official price of €449.99, whilst the Boox Go 10.3 (Gen II) is available for €419.99.
